The six-store pilot of our Lanternfold shelf-analytics platform with Harwick & Vale commenced on schedule. Early telemetry shows a 9% reduction in restocking lag across the Dellbury and Crane Hollow locations. Their operations lead, Marta Quillen, has flagged interest in extending the trial to their regional distribution hub, pending our data-handling review. Costs remain within the approved envelope, though installation overruns at two sites warrant monitoring. The strategic implications are summarised in the note below.

confidential, fawig-bagep: Gross margin on Oliael came in at 20 percent against a plan of 20 percent. Only 3 of the 140 pilot accounts renewed Oliael, so a churn review is set for July 15.

Handover Note — Pricing Transition

From: L. Corvane to S. Ashmere, for the finance team.

The legacy-customer price increase for Harrowfield Analytics takes effect at each account's renewal date: 8% on Tier One, 12% on Tier Two. Grandfathered contracts signed before 2021 are capped at 5%. Revenue uplift is modelled conservatively; watch attrition in the Velmsby portfolio closely. Please read the confidential plan that follows before the first renewal cycle.

confidential, kahog-bawif: The northern region missed its Pramir quota by 20.0 percent last quarter. Casaxek Freight plans to lower the Fraion list price by 41.5 percent in December. The finance team signed off on a budget of $236.4 million for Project Druius. The renewal with Fenysix Partners closes at $91.3 million a year, 2.1 percent below the last contract.

**Action item: slim the Brindlecote worker image.** The June outage dragged on because pulling the 4.2 GB image onto replacement nodes took eleven minutes per host. Strip the debug toolchain, move locale packs to a sidecar, and pin the base to the minimal Ferroline variant. Support: if customers report slow cold starts before the slim image ships, point them at the known-issue note. Target is under 600 MB. The pull-timeout and retry constants below govern the interim behavior.

constants for kaduf-hadup:
QUOTAS = {
    "zorath": 2,
    "ralael": 5,
}